**Job Summary**

Avidity Science is seeking a skilled Assembly Specialist to join our team. As an Assembly Specialist, you will be responsible for assembling, testing, and packaging quality products in our Valve, Manifold, Small Part Assembly, and Packaging departments.

**Key Responsibilities:**

  • Perform a variety of assembly operations to assemble small and medium-sized units involving a considerable amount of parts.
  • Recognize defective parts and ensure quality control.
  • Work from drawings, specifications, and work instructions using required measuring instruments and gauging devices.
  • Perform final assemblies, inspect, and test products.
  • Set up and run machines in assembly departments to ensure efficient production.
  • Maintain a neat and orderly work environment following 5S standards.
  • Assist other departments as necessary to meet business objectives.
  • Use computer systems to track labor hours and productivity.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by the Supervisor/Manager.

**Requirements:**

  • Knowledge of standard manufacturing and business tools, including Microsoft Office.
  • Knowledge of manufacturing processes and quality control procedures.
  • Ability to effectively communicate verbally and in written business correspondence.
  • Ability to adapt quickly to changing environments and learn new concepts with general supervision.
  • Ability to manage commitments and prioritize tasks to meet deadlines.
  • Ability to present ideas to a group and interpret operating instructions or blueprints for assembly and wiring of products.
  • Ability to display a high level of accuracy and attention to detail in a fast-paced environment.
  • Ability to learn to set up, run, and troubleshoot new equipment introduced to the department.
  • Ability to read policies, procedures, picklists, routings, and work instructions.
  • Ability to count by hand or scale.

**Physical Demands:**

  • The employee is regularly required to stand, sit, and use hands to handle or touch.
  • The employee is frequently required to talk or hear and use foot/feet to operate machine/fixtures.
  • The employee is occasionally required to walk and reach above shoulders.
  • The employee is regularly required to lift and carry up to 10 lbs.
  • The employee is occasionally required to lift and carry up to 25 lbs. when lifting product from assembly table to test stand or fixture.
